엑셀 파워쿼리는 오피스 2016 이전 버전에서 별도 설치를 통해, 추가해야만 했습니다. 그러나 이후 버전에서는 데이터 메뉴로 통합되어 간편하게 이용할 수 있게 되었습니다. 메뉴는 기존의 파워쿼리 메뉴와 데이터 메뉴가 같이 통합되어 있는 것을 확인할 수 있습니다. 저도 처음에는 어떻게 설치하는지가 궁금해서 정말 많이 찾아 봤는데, 여러분들은 이런 실수를 하지 않으셨으면 합니다. 1. 데이터 가져오기 메뉴 데이터 가져오기 메뉴는 크게 달라지지 않았습니다. 기존의 방법을 알고 계시면 크게 문제 없이 이용할 수 있습니다. 다만 기존과 조금 차이점이 있다면, Json 을 읽어올 수 있도록 개편이 되었네요. 2. 데이터 가져오기 실습 그럼 2016 이후 버전에서는 어떻게 데이터를 불러 오는지에 대해서 실습을 해보도..
지난 번 포스트에서는 파워쿼리에 대한 설치에 대해서 알아보았습니다. 그럼 이번에는 파워쿼리를 이용해서, 데이터를 로드 하는 방법에 대해서 알아보도록 하겠습니다. 오피스 2013 이하 버전에서는 아래와 같이 파워쿼리가 구성되어 있습니다. 오피스 2016버전 이후부터는 파워쿼리가 데이터와 통합되어 있으므로 이용사실 때 참고하세요. 하지만 사용방법은 크게 차이가 없으므로 걱정하지 않으셔도 됩니다. 우선 2013 이하 버전을 중심으로 설명을 하겠습니다. 2016버전은 별도로 작성되어 있으므로 참고하시기 바랍니다. 파워쿼리를 탭으로 이동을 하면 위와 같이 메뉴를 확인할 수 있습니다. 보시는 바와같이 파워쿼리는 다양하게(외부데이터는 파일에서, 데이터베이스에서, Azure에서, 기타 원본에서) 데이터를 가져오는 방법..
일반적으로 많이 쓰이지 않지만 알면 매우 요긴한 함수들이 있습니다. 그 중 바로 하나가 엑셀의 Vlookup 입니다. 보통 VLookup을 설명하면 동일 시트(Sheet) 상에서 작업하는 예시들이 많은데, 파일 간의 Vlookup을 수행하는 것을 좀 처럼 찾기 어렵더군요 그래서 이번 포스트에서는 이런 점을 고려해서 파일간의 Vlookup에 대해 설명을 하겠습니다. 1. 두 개의 파일간의 Vlookup이 필요한 상황 아래의 그림을 보시면 파일 A는 이름과 점수가, 파일 B는 이름만이 있습니다. 그럼 만약 파일 A의 점수를 파일 B에 붙여 넣어야할 일 때 파일 간의 Vlookup을 어떻게 하면 될까요?솔직히 이 예를 기준으로 할 때는 단순히 Copy & paste만 하면 됩니다. 그렇지만, 이 그림의 예와 ..
회사에서 데이터 정리를 할 때 대부분 엑셀 파일을 이용합니다. 문제는 데이터 양이 늘어나게 되면, 엑셀이 무거워져 원하는데로 작업이 잘 안된다는 것이죠. 화면이 갑자기 멈쳐 버리거나, 튕기는 현상이 발생하기도 합니다. 다들 이런 경험들이 한번 쯤은 있으실 겁니다. 파워 쿼리(Power Query)는 이러한 상황에서 큰 대안이 될 수 있습니다. 현재 오피스 2016에서는 메뉴에서 데이터(Data)로 통합되었으며, 이하 버전에서는 파워쿼리라는 이름으로 별도의 설치를 통해서 이용하실 수 있습니다. 이번 포스트에서는 오피스 2016이하 버전에서, 파워쿼리를 설치하는 방법에 대해서 알아보겠습니다. 실습예시에서는 오피스 2013 환경을 기반으로 했습니다. 1. 파워쿼리 파워쿼리는 DB의 장점과 엑셀의 스프레드시트 ..
회사에서 일하다보면 원치 않은 형태로 엑셀 데이터 시트를 받을 때가 있습니다. 이 때 상대방에게 다시 수정을 요청하면 되지만.. 수정을 할 수 없을 경우가 대부분입니다. 예를 들어 아래와 같이 병합이 된 경우 데이터를 정리하는게 매우 어렵습니다. 다시 말해서, 위와 같이 시트가 형성되어 있으면, 품목별로 집계를 해야할 때 계산이 수행되지 않습니다. 이를 위해서는 아래와 같이 시트를 변경해야하며, 아래 그림과 같이 병합을 풀어야만 합니다. 하지만 문제는 수작업으로 병합된 문서를 위와 같이 만드는 게 매우 불편하다는 것입니다. 테이블의 크기가 매우 큰 경우 최악입니다. 다행이 엑셀은 이런 사항을 간단하게 처리할 수 있는 능력을 가지고 있습니다. 문제는 이를 소개하는 자료가 많지 않아서, 쉽게 따라하기가 어렵..
초기 블로그를 운영하는데 큰 수익을 발생하기 어렵기 때문에, 장기적인 관점을 가지고 준비를 해야 성공적인 블로그 운영을 할 수 있습니다. 수익을 많이 발생시키기 위해서는 가장 먼저 해야 할 것은 우선 많은 컨텐츠를 확보해야만 합니다. 즉 수익을 많이 발생하기 위해서는 많은 컨텐츠를 확보해야하고, 컨텐츠를 확보하기 위해서는 장기적으로 노력을 기울여야 합니다. 다만, 아무리 노력을 기울인다고 해도, 그 작업 자체가 불편하게 되면, 쉽게 블로그 활동을 할 수 없겠죠? 그래서 금일은 이러한 작업을 손쉽게 할 수 있는 팁을 하나 소개할까합니다. 티스토리에서 에버노트 사용하기 최근 네이버는 블러그에 사진을 올리기 쉽도록 , 블로그의 작성기능을 대폭적으로 수정했으며, 특히 이미지를 손쉽게 처리할 수 있는 다양한 기능..
데이터정비를 하다 보면, 날짜형식 때문에 당황스러울 때가 있습니다.본 포스트는 그래서 이러한 걱정을 한방에 날려버릴 수 있는 간단한 팁을 소개하고자 합니다. 일반적으로 날짜를 표기하는 하이픈을 이용한 10자리 형식을 주로 사용하게 됩니다. 그러나 경우에 따라서는 하이픈이 사용되지 않는 8자리 형식을 사용하기도 하죠. 자, 그럼 이 두 형식을 표준화 하도록 해보겠습니다. (1) 하이픈형식(10자리) --> 8자리날짜형식 다음과 같이 TEXT 함수를 이용할 경우는 쉽게 해결할 수 있습니다. = TEXT(날짜 대상셀, "yyyymmdd") (2) 8자리날짜형식 à 하이픈형식(10자리) 이 경우는 위의 경우와 다르게 함수를 사용하지 않고 마법사를 사용해서 변경할 수 있습니다. 1. 우선 변경할 날짜 값이 들어 ..
텍스트 나누기 및 TEXT 함수를 활용한 날짜변환을 설정하는 것외에도 엑셀 함수를 이용한 변환 방법이 있습니다. 본 포스트에서는 DATE함수를 통한 날짜 변환함수에 대해서 설명하도록 하겠습니다. DATE( ) : 날짜를 나타내는 형식을 반환하는 함수 이 함수는 다음과 같이 이용하면 됩니다. = DATE(2014,3,30) DATE는 DATE(Year, Month, Day)의 의미를 가지고 있는 것이죠. 자! 그럼 실습으로 들어가 볼까요? 텍스트로된 20080101이 있다고 가정해 보겠습니다. DATE를 통해서 날자형식의 데이터 형으로 변형해 보죠! 먼저 이를 위해서는 RIGHT, LEFT, MID 함수에 대한 이해가 조금 필요합니다. RIGHT(TEXT, NUMBER) : 해당 TEXT에서 오른쪽에서 정..
- Total
- Today
- Yesterday
- 프로세스통신
- 파이참
- 파이썬
- 패키지설치하기
- pandas
- Reforme Code
- PYTHON
- python 공부하기
- 포스트그리
- 버전다름
- 폴더
- 엘라스틱
- excutemany
- fetchmany
- pycharm
- 판단스
- 판다스
- Excel
- pythostudy
- excel create
- 엑셀생성
- 엑셀
- pip 의존성
- PowerQuery
- 검색엔진
- elastic
- fetchall
- glob.glob
- 파워쿼리
- SQLite
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|